Searched refs:hctx_list (Results 1 – 3 of 3) sorted by relevance
/openbmc/linux/block/ |
H A D | blk-mq-sched.c | 61 LIST_HEAD(hctx_list); in blk_mq_dispatch_hctx_list() 66 list_cut_before(&hctx_list, rq_list, &rq->queuelist); in blk_mq_dispatch_hctx_list() 71 list_splice_tail_init(rq_list, &hctx_list); in blk_mq_dispatch_hctx_list() 74 return blk_mq_dispatch_rq_list(hctx, &hctx_list, count); in blk_mq_dispatch_hctx_list()
|
H A D | blk-mq.c | 3672 list_for_each_entry(hctx, head, hctx_list) in blk_mq_exit_hctx() 3683 LIST_HEAD(hctx_list); in blk_mq_exit_hctx() 3686 list_splice_init(&q->unused_hctx_list, &hctx_list); in blk_mq_exit_hctx() 3690 __blk_mq_remove_cpuhp_list(&hctx_list); in blk_mq_exit_hctx() 3694 list_splice(&hctx_list, &q->unused_hctx_list); in blk_mq_exit_hw_queues() 3765 list_add(&hctx->hctx_list, &q->unused_hctx_list); in blk_mq_alloc_hctx() 3841 INIT_LIST_HEAD(&hctx->hctx_list); in blk_mq_alloc_map_and_rqs() 4178 WARN_ON_ONCE(hctx && list_empty(&hctx->hctx_list)); in __blk_mq_alloc_disk() 4181 list_for_each_entry_safe(hctx, next, &q->unused_hctx_list, hctx_list) { in __blk_mq_alloc_disk() 4182 list_del_init(&hctx->hctx_list); in __blk_mq_alloc_disk() [all...] |
/openbmc/linux/include/linux/ |
H A D | blk-mq.h | 431 struct list_head hctx_list; member
|